AlmaLinux相关介绍

发表于 Linux OS

AlmaLinux 是一个兼容 RHEL 的免费开源 Linux 发行版,旨在替代 CentOS。安装教程通常包括:下载 ISO 镜像、通过虚拟机(如 VMware)或物理机启动、设置语言/时区/分区、配置网卡(通常是 DHCP)、设置 root 密码及创建用户。常用命令基于 DNF(如 dnf update)。 

AlmaLinux 安装与配置入门教程

1. 准备工作

下载 ISO: 从 AlmaLinux 官网下载适合的 ISO 镜像(如 9.x 或 8.x Minimal 版本),其默认镜像非常小巧,适合高密度部署。

创建虚拟机/制作 U 盘: 使用 VMware 或 Rufus 工具。 

2. 安装过程

启动菜单: 选择 "Install AlmaLinux 9.x"。

设置: 选择语言,并在 "Installation Summary" 中进行配置。

系统分区: 可以选择自动分区,或者根据系统管理员指南选择自定义分区。

网络配置: 配置网卡,确保能够连接网络并启用自动 DHCP。

用户与密码: 设置 root 密码并创建管理员用户。 

3. 初始设置 (Post-Installation)

更新系统: 运行 sudo dnf update 更新软件包。

管理服务: 使用 systemctl 命令。

Web管理界面: AlmaLinux 默认集成了 Cockpit,可使用 systemctl enable --now cockpit.socket 开启后,在浏览器输入 https://<服务器IP>:9090 登录管理。 

www.osyunwei.com

4. 软件安装 (DNF)

安装包:dnf install <package_name>

查找包:dnf search <keyword>

5. 迁移 (如果您是从 CentOS 迁移)

使用 AlmaLinux 提供的 almalinux-deploy.sh 脚本可以将 CentOS 8 轻松迁移到 AlmaLinux。 

该系统因其高稳定性和与 RHEL 的兼容性,广泛应用于服务器端。



AlmaLinux 更新系统和软件包的主要命令是 sudo dnf update 或 sudo dnf upgrade。这两个命令均用于同步软件包索引并升级所有已安装的软件至最新版本。 

常用更新命令

更新所有软件包 (推荐)

sudo dnf check-update
sudo dnf update -y

-y 参数表示自动确认安装更新。

仅更新特定软件包

sudo dnf update <软件包名>

检查安全更新

sudo dnf update --security

更新后的操作

如果更新涉及内核(Kernel)或系统核心库,建议重启服务器以使更改生效:

sudo reboot

说明

AlmaLinux 使用 dnf 作为默认的软件包管理器,但也兼容 yum 命令。您可以将上述命令中的 dnf 替换为 yum(例如 sudo yum update),两者功能基本一致。


发表评论:

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。